			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>If you own one of the few people in the world who hasn’t heard of social media campaigns or the supreme king of social networking websites known as Facebook, then you probably should crawl back into your Delorian and put on a nice 8-track of falsetto voices. While there are still a few people who don’t have Facebook accounts (Facebook boasts 400 million active users), nothing can drive hyperlocal searches like a fan page on the social network’s site.</p>
<p>Creating a fan page on Facebook is relatively simple and it&#8217;s easy to copy and paste a web address onto the page for visitors to click on. People who are fans of your website can “like” it on Facebook and encourage other friends to like the service as well. Since people spend over 500 billion minutes per month on Facebook, it’s a pretty easy way to get people to view your site and interact with your visitors by announcing news or promotions.</p>
<p>Twitter is another social media network that is gaining prominence on the web. Twitter simply allows users to post “tweets” to other users who are following them about news, activities, pictures, and other information (or in Lindsay Lohan’s case, too much information). An ever popular website with celebrities and news media alike, Twitter is an informal way for you to interact with people who utilize your website in 130 characters or less. It also a great way to promote news on your website.</p>
<p>Myspace is also another website that is utilized by many businesses and web promoters. As the grandfather to all social networking websites, Myspace was the former king of social media networks before Facebook exploded. Today, it’s popular with musicians and promoters who are targeting a younger market. Myspace tends to focus on the younger preteen market (Facebook traditionally catered to college kids and older), but it does have a feature that allows Twitter to update its feed automatically, but if you’re wanting to attract as many visitors to your site as you can, don’t discount the former king of social networks and create a Myspace page to promote your website.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>Today Twitter released location based trends to a small subset of users. This brings a few thoughts to mind but primarily I see features such as this driving people focused on search to start thinking about more facets than I think many even dreamed about 6 months ago.</p>
<p>Many of us could see things like coming but many people continue to focus strictly on website SEO rather than how they will implement their social media optimization. With local trends it gets even more important to think about how you will combine locally targeted search with real time SEO.</p>
<p>By watching trends and acting in real time on a local level the targeting is more focused since the &#8220;heat of the moment&#8221; is on and you know in real time what people are looking for and WHERE they are looking for it at.</p>
<p>I remember testing location based services when I was in a product house at Lucent Technologies (Bell Labs) around 2001 or so, it is amazing to see how far things have come. We could see where things were headed then but the the move to social media was not foreseen.</p>
<p>It is amazing how even very non-tech focused people are moving easily into services that  a few years back they would of considered too geeky or complicated.</p>
<p>Why? Because with local and trusted peer relationships on social networks they feel comfortable because all their friends are there&#8230;.</p>
<p>In summary, we know  these trends will not always be based on search terms that are business focused but creative ways to take advantage of this tool will come to light, I look forward to seeing them.</p>
